4. Asennus
Setting up your VIVOSUN Electricity Usage Monitor is straightforward:
- Kytke: Insert the VIVOSUN Electricity Usage Monitor into a standard wall outlet. The LCD display will light up, indicating it is powered on.
- Yhdistä laite: Plug the appliance you wish to monitor into the socket on the front of the VIVOSUN Electricity Usage Monitor.
- Set Electricity Cost (Optional but Recommended): To calculate electricity bills accurately, set your local electricity cost per kWh.

Figure 4.1: Steps to set the electricity cost per kWh on the monitor.
- a. Press and hold the "COST" button for 3 seconds. The cost per kWh display will start flashing.
- b. Press the "FUNCTION" button to select the digit you want to change.
- c. Use the "UP" and "DOWN" buttons to adjust the value of the selected digit.
- d. Once the cost is set, press the "COST" button again to confirm and return to the main display.
5. Käyttöohjeet
The VIVOSUN Electricity Usage Monitor features 7 display modes, allowing you to view various parameters. Press the "FUNCTION" button to cycle through these modes.

Kuva 5.1: Päättynytview of the 7 different display modes available on the monitor.
5.1 Display Modes Explained
- Mode 1: Cumulative Time, Wattage (W), Cost
Displays the total time the appliance has been running, its current power consumption in Watts, and the accumulated cost. - Mode 2: Cumulative Time, Cumulative Electrical Quantity (kWh), Days
Shows the total time, total energy consumed in kilowatt-hours (kWh), and the number of days the monitoring has been active. - Mode 3: Cumulative Time, Voltage (V), Frequency (Hz)
Displays the total time, the current voltage of the power supply, and the frequency in Hertz. - Mode 4: Cumulative Time, Current (A), Power Factor
Shows the total time, the current drawn by the appliance in Amperes, and the power factor. - Mode 5: Cumulative Time, Minimum Power (Lo)
Displays the total time and the lowest power consumption recorded during the monitoring period. - Mode 6: Cumulative Time, Maximum Power (Hi)
Shows the total time and the highest power consumption recorded during the monitoring period. - Mode 7: Cumulative Time, Cost/kWh
Displays the total time and the set electricity cost per kilowatt-hour.
5.2 Tietojen nollaaminen
To clear all accumulated data (time, kWh, cost, min/max power), press the "RST" button. This is useful when you want to start a new monitoring period for a different appliance or after moving the monitor.

7. Vianmääritys
- Näyttö on tyhjä: Ensure the monitor is securely plugged into a live wall outlet. If the backlight is off, it may be due to the monitor not being connected to AC power (backlight only lights when connected to AC).
- "OVERLOAD" warning flashes: This indicates that the connected appliance is drawing more than 3680W. Immediately unplug the appliance from the monitor to prevent damage to the device or electrical circuit. Do not use high-power devices with this monitor for extended periods.
- Data not saving after unplugging: The monitor has a built-in battery for data memory. If data is not retained, ensure the monitor has been plugged in for some time to allow the internal battery to charge.
- Epätarkat lukemat: Ensure the appliance is fully plugged into the monitor and the monitor is fully plugged into the wall outlet. Avoid using the monitor with damaged outlets or extension cords.
